Portsmouth, NH – September 14, 2023: US Air Force New Hampshire Air National Guard Boeing KC-46A Pegasus is an American military aerial refueling and strategic military transport aircraft developed by Boeing from its 767 jet airliner. In February 2011, the tanker was selected by the United States Air Force as the winner in the KC-X tanker competition to replace older Boeing KC-135 Stratotankers.  The NHANG tanker pictured wears special tail paint with the American Flag and is dubbed the Spirit of Portsmouth.

Tail-cone of a Lockheed P-3 Orion maritime patrol and anti-submarine aircraft empennage - the tailcone houses electronic detection equipment, in particular a magnetic anomaly detector (MAD) for finding and tracking submerged submarines.
